Resumen
Like Universal History, music has been transforming and evolving over the years. These changes have brought with them innovations and a deeper knowledge of the instruments. The viola, an inconspicuous instrument in the string family and even undervalued appears on the musical map gradually becoming a great protagonist thanks to its dark and great depth sound. The concerto in D major for viola and orchestra by Carl Stamitz is the opportunity where this instrument is able to speak and find an important role within the musical scene connecting with its own sounds that allow them to shine naturally. Based on this, through this writing it is intended to be made known and describe the technical and historical elements of this musical piece bringing musicians in general (especially violists) to a deeply knowledge of the study and interpretation of the musical piece throughout a formal and harmonic analysis of the three sections of the concerto. As a final product, it is proposed to make a sample involving the interpretive decisions that are reflected in this document.
